Property Details for 103 Old South Head Rd, Bondi Junction

103 Old South Head Rd, Bondi Junction is a 3 bedroom, 1 bathroom House with 1 parking spaces and was built in 1900. The property has a land size of 158m2 and floor size of 118m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in May 2020.

About Bondi Junction 2022

The size of Bondi Junction is approximately 1.1 square kilometres. It has 6 parks covering nearly 12.8% of total area. The population of Bondi Junction in 2011 was 8,660 people. By 2016 the population was 9,430 showing a population growth of 8.9%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Bondi Junction is 30-39 years. Households in Bondi Junction are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Bondi Junction work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 46.6% of the homes in Bondi Junction were owner-occupied compared with 45.7% in 2016.

Bondi Junction has 8,450 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Bondi Junction have seen a 52.93%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 17.58% increase. As at 30 September 2024:

  • The median value for Houses in Bondi Junction is $3,016,848 while the median value for Units is $1,272,490.
  • Houses have a median rent of $1,265 while Units have a median rent of $899.
